北尔屏用什么编程软件

fiy 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    北尔屏(BeagleBone)是一个开源硬件开发平台,它使用Linux操作系统,并支持各种编程语言和开发环境。因此,用户可以使用多种编程软件来开发北尔屏。

    以下是几种常见的编程软件,用户可以根据自己的需求和偏好选择合适的软件:

    1. Arduino IDE:Arduino是一种常用的开发板,可以连接到北尔屏上。Arduino IDE是一种简单易用的IDE(集成开发环境),支持C和C++编程语言。用户可以使用Arduino IDE来编写控制北尔屏的程序。

    2. Python:Python是一种简单易学的高级编程语言,经常被用于快速原型开发和数据处理。北尔屏支持Python语言,并且预装了Python解释器。用户可以使用Python来编写北尔屏的应用程序。

    3. JavaScript:北尔屏也支持JavaScript语言,用户可以使用JavaScript来编写基于Web的应用程序。使用JavaScript可以实现与Web服务器的通信和对北尔屏的控制。

    4. Shell脚本:Linux系统广泛使用Shell脚本来自动化任务和配置系统。用户可以使用Shell脚本来编写自动化脚本,实现一系列操作,如配置网络设置、启动应用程序等。

    除了上述几种编程软件,还可以使用其他编程语言和开发环境来开发北尔屏。用户可以根据自己的编程能力和项目需求选择最适合自己的编程软件。无论选择何种编程软件,都需要在开发前了解北尔屏的硬件特性和Linux系统的基本知识。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    北尔屏使用的编程软件主要有以下几种:

    1. 艾斯卡达PLC控制器:北尔屏使用的主要是艾斯卡达的PLC控制器,通过PLC控制器可以实现对设备的自动控制和监控。艾斯卡达的编程软件包括ADP(Automation Development Platform)和ADOP(Automation Development Operator)两种,其中ADP用于编写和调试PLC的控制逻辑,ADOP用于人机界面的开发和监控。

    2. 西门子S7系列PLC控制器:北尔屏也使用西门子的S7系列PLC控制器,该控制器具有高性能和稳定性,广泛应用于各个行业。西门子的编程软件主要是STEP 7,其中包括STEP 7 Professional、STEP 7 Basic和STEP 7 Micro/Win等不同版本,适用于不同规模和复杂度的PLC应用。

    3. AB PLC控制器:北尔屏也使用AB(Rockwell Automation)的PLC控制器,AB是世界领先的工业自动化解决方案供应商之一。AB的编程软件主要是RSLogix 5000,用于编写和调试PLC的控制逻辑。

    4. 欧姆龙PLC控制器:欧姆龙是一家日本的自动化控制设备制造商,其PLC控制器广泛应用于工业自动化领域。欧姆龙的编程软件包括CX-One和SYSMAC Studio两种,用于编写和调试PLC的控制逻辑。

    5. CODESYS:CODESYS是一款开放的编程软件平台,广泛应用于工业自动化领域。北尔屏也可以使用CODESYS来编写和调试PLC的控制逻辑,它支持多种不同品牌的PLC控制器。

    总之,北尔屏使用的编程软件主要是针对不同品牌的PLC控制器而开发的,包括艾斯卡达、西门子、AB、欧姆龙和CODESYS等。不同的软件平台具有不同的特点和功能,可以根据具体的应用需求来选择适合的编程软件。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    北尔屏是一种常用的嵌入式显示屏,广泛应用于各种电子设备中。在使用北尔屏进行编程时,可以使用不同的编程软件来进行开发和调试。下面将介绍几种常用的北尔屏编程软件。

    1. Keil MDK:Keil MDK是一种非常流行的嵌入式开发工具,可以用于对北尔屏进行编程。Keil MDK提供了强大的编译器和调试器,支持多种开发板和芯片,具有良好的兼容性和稳定性。使用Keil MDK进行北尔屏编程,可以方便地进行代码编辑、编译、下载和调试等操作。

    2. IAR Embedded Workbench:IAR Embedded Workbench是另一种常用的嵌入式开发工具,同样可以用于对北尔屏进行编程。它提供了高度优化的编译器和调试器,可实现快速开发和调试。通过IAR Embedded Workbench,开发者可以方便地进行代码开发、编译、烧录和调试等操作。

    3. STM32Cube:STM32Cube是STMicroelectronics推出的一套嵌入式软件开发工具集,可以用于对北尔屏进行编程。该工具集集成了丰富的软件包,包括HAL库、LL库、RTOS等,提供了易用的图形界面和各种实用功能,可以帮助开发者快速开发和调试北尔屏应用程序。

    4. Arduino IDE:如果使用北尔屏进行简单的开发和调试,可以考虑使用Arduino IDE。Arduino IDE是一种简单易用的开发工具,适用于初学者和简单项目。它提供了简洁的代码编辑界面、快速的编译和下载功能,以及丰富的库函数和示例代码,可以方便地进行北尔屏编程。

    综上所述,北尔屏可以使用Keil MDK、IAR Embedded Workbench、STM32Cube等专业的嵌入式开发工具,也可以使用Arduino IDE等简单易用的开发工具来进行编程。开发者可以根据自己的需求和熟悉程度选择适合的编程软件。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部